Sykesy’s Buraja meeting is back for 2023!
Riverine Plains will host Sykesy’s Buraja Meeting on Wednesday 1 February, 2023.

After a few years of COVID disruptions and a difficult and wet season, this long-standing community event is an opportunity for grain and mixed farmers to discuss the 2022 season and the key issues for 2023.
There will be some short presentations and an agronomist panel, with plenty of time for discussions and questions.
A BBQ lunch is provided.
Wednesday 1 February 2023
Buraja Recreational Ground Hall
8:30 am – 1pm
